Chelsea have expressed interest in Richmond Boakye and plan to scout the Ghana international during Red Star Belgrade’s Europa League clash with Arsenal.

Boakye, 24, has enjoyed a superb start to the season, scoring six goals in nine games for club and country.

The Ghanaian forward has links with Conte having spent a brief spell at Juventus – Boakye arrived in Turin in the summer of 2012 as a teenager but left two years later without featuring for the first-team.

A series of unsuccessful loan spells suggested Boakye would not realise his obvious potential but he has become a key player at Red Star Belgrade, scoring 12 goals in 16 games for the Serbian outfit last season before signing on a permanent deal in the summer.

A number of clubs have took notice of his performances and the Daily Mail say Chelsea have been joined by Celtic, Crystal Palace and Swansea City in keeping tabs on his development.

And Premier League champions Chelsea will reportedly have scouts in attendance to watch Boakye take on Arsenal in the Europa League next Thursday.
